Best Holbrook Public Middle Schools (2026-27)

For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 928 students in Holbrook, NY.
The top-ranked public middle school in Holbrook, NY is Seneca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Holbrook, NY public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 76% (versus the New York public middle school average of 51%), and reading proficiency score of 39% (versus the 51% statewide average). Middle schools in Holbrook have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of New York public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 36%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public middle school average of 64% (majority Hispanic).
